What do we do?
Each rider will have two rides a day. This includes one group lesson and one park ride. Groups will be small and divided according to the child's age and experience. Each group will be instructed by an experienced head coach as well as an assistant coach to ensure that no one misses out on the important aspects of riding.

The remaining time in between rides will be filled with correct handling of their horse and horse management. As well as this they will learn about feeding, veterinarian care, lunging, farrier, boots and bandages and show preparation. The list goes on and on!

What to bring?
You will not need to purchase anything for the holiday programs as we have a large selection of boots and approved standard safety helmets available to borrow each day. If you would prefer to purchase any clothing, helmets, boots or other accessories, please feel free to contact our staff on 9360 7521 for your nearest saddlery.

Please ensure that your child arrives in the following attire:
– Long, comfortable pants. (Tights or tracksuit bottoms are preferable over jeans but not essential.)
– Shirt with sleeves.
– Any extra clothing that may be needed for a hot, cold or wet day.
